Transaction 66d7e41e8ae57180771edbfd4bb4584a2a277611db16ecd49981943f6b6f212b

1 Input
2 Outputs
  • 66d7e41e8ae57180771edbfd4bb4584a2a277611db16ecd49981943f6b6f212b:0
  • value  25695434
    address  2NAh31Qnv15ZYvk77BoVcaUFqgeLx2jkytZ
  • 66d7e41e8ae57180771edbfd4bb4584a2a277611db16ecd49981943f6b6f212b:1
  • value  1000000
    address  2ND8DutexNDKbbtTwHBG9nrCxnjkHEZnMtp